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- /**
- * @fileoverview
- * 1. Open any code file on GitHub
- * 2. Copy+paste this into your dev-console
- * 3. ????
- * 4. No profit
- */
- "use strict";
- const el = document.querySelector(".blob-wrapper");
- el.innerHTML = `
- brackethighlighter.angle <span class="pl-ba">pl-ba</span>
- brackethighlighter.curly <span class="pl-ba">pl-ba</span>
- brackethighlighter.quote <span class="pl-ba">pl-ba</span>
- brackethighlighter.round <span class="pl-ba">pl-ba</span>
- brackethighlighter.square <span class="pl-ba">pl-ba</span>
- brackethighlighter.tag <span class="pl-ba">pl-ba</span>
- brackethighlighter.unmatched <span class="pl-bu">pl-bu</span>
- carriage-return <span class="pl-c2">pl-c2</span>
- comment <span class="pl-c">pl-c</span>
- constant <span class="pl-c1">pl-c1</span>
- constant.character.escape <span class="pl-cce">pl-cce</span>
- constant.other.reference.link <span class="pl-corl">pl-corl</span>
- entity <span class="pl-e">pl-e</span>
- entity.name <span class="pl-en">pl-en</span>
- entity.name.constant <span class="pl-c1">pl-c1</span>
- entity.name.tag <span class="pl-ent">pl-ent</span>
- invalid.broken <span class="pl-bu">pl-bu</span>
- invalid.deprecated <span class="pl-bu">pl-bu</span>
- invalid.illegal <span class="pl-ii">pl-ii</span>
- invalid.unimplemented <span class="pl-bu">pl-bu</span>
- keyword <span class="pl-k">pl-k</span>
- keyword.operator.symbole <span class="pl-kos">pl-kos</span>
- keyword.other.mark <span class="pl-kos">pl-kos</span>
- markup.bold <span class="pl-mb">pl-mb</span>
- markup.changed <span class="pl-mc">pl-mc</span>
- markup.deleted <span class="pl-md">pl-md</span>
- markup.heading <span class="pl-mh">pl-mh</span>
- markup.ignored <span class="pl-mi2">pl-mi2</span>
- markup.inserted <span class="pl-mi1">pl-mi1</span>
- markup.italic <span class="pl-mi">pl-mi</span>
- markup.list <span class="pl-ml">pl-ml</span>
- markup.quote <span class="pl-ent">pl-ent</span>
- markup.raw <span class="pl-c1">pl-c1</span>
- markup.untracked <span class="pl-mi2">pl-mi2</span>
- message.error <span class="pl-bu">pl-bu</span>
- meta.diff.header <span class="pl-c1">pl-c1</span>
- meta.diff.header.from-file <span class="pl-md">pl-md</span>
- meta.diff.header.to-file <span class="pl-mi1">pl-mi1</span>
- meta.diff.range <span class="pl-mdr">pl-mdr</span>
- meta.module-reference <span class="pl-c1">pl-c1</span>
- meta.output <span class="pl-c1">pl-c1</span>
- meta.property-name <span class="pl-c1">pl-c1</span>
- meta.separator <span class="pl-ms">pl-ms</span>
- punctuation.definition.changed <span class="pl-mc">pl-mc</span>
- punctuation.definition.comment <span class="pl-c">pl-c</span>
- punctuation.definition.deleted <span class="pl-md">pl-md</span>
- punctuation.definition.inserted <span class="pl-mi1">pl-mi1</span>
- punctuation.definition.string <span class="pl-pds">pl-pds</span>
- punctuation.section.embedded <span class="pl-pse">pl-pse</span>
- source <span class="pl-s1">pl-s1</span>
- source.regexp <span class="pl-pds">pl-pds</span>
- source.ruby.embedded <span class="pl-sre">pl-sre</span>
- storage <span class="pl-k">pl-k</span>
- storage.modifier.import <span class="pl-smi">pl-smi</span>
- storage.modifier.package <span class="pl-smi">pl-smi</span>
- storage.type <span class="pl-k">pl-k</span>
- storage.type.java <span class="pl-smi">pl-smi</span>
- string <span class="pl-s">pl-s</span>
- string.comment <span class="pl-c">pl-c</span>
- string.other.link <span class="pl-corl">pl-corl</span>
- string.regexp <span class="pl-sr">pl-sr</span>
- string.regexp.arbitrary-repitition <span class="pl-sra">pl-sra</span>
- string.regexp.character-class <span class="pl-pds">pl-pds</span>
- string.unquoted.import.ada <span class="pl-kos">pl-kos</span>
- sublimelinter.gutter-mark <span class="pl-sg">pl-sg</span>
- sublimelinter.mark.error <span class="pl-bu">pl-bu</span>
- sublimelinter.mark.warning <span class="pl-smw">pl-smw</span>
- support <span class="pl-c1">pl-c1</span>
- support.constant <span class="pl-c1">pl-c1</span>
- support.variable <span class="pl-c1">pl-c1</span>
- variable <span class="pl-v">pl-v</span>
- variable.language <span class="pl-c1">pl-c1</span>
- variable.other <span class="pl-smi">pl-smi</span>
- variable.other.constant <span class="pl-c1">pl-c1</span>
- variable.parameter.function <span class="pl-smi">pl-smi</span>
- `.trim();
- Object.assign(el.style, {
- padding: "1em",
- whiteSpace: "pre",
- fontFamily: "SFMono-Regular,Consolas,Liberation Mono,Menlo,Courier,monospace",
- });
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ement